Commit graph

  • 912eef6b5d ++changelog 1729365618532799963/tmp_refs/heads/master 1729365618532799963/master Nico Schottelius 2024-08-02 12:07:22 +0200
  • 27471a4a82 [__timezone] add support for openwrt Nico Schottelius 2024-08-02 12:05:37 +0200
  • 3e82b0085b Make development version strings PEP 440 compliant (#366) Ľubomír Kučera 2024-05-01 12:11:07 +0000
  • b7394ff4c2 Locally sort remote group information, to prevent differences in sort output. Mark Verboom 2023-11-02 11:01:45 +0100
  • 61fc5e5de8
    Fix typo in __apt_pin docs Daniel Fancsali 2022-07-08 16:50:54 +0100
  • 2b102f303a changed package state from installed to present marcoduif 2023-12-20 08:01:02 +0000
  • 1e4475c0f4 Log changes related to transparent shebang support which is now available for all contexts : all scripts (including generated code) destined for local or remote hosts dev-tabulon-feat-polyglot-PR1 Tabulo 2023-04-15 04:52:33 +0200
  • ae10ff49dd Add documentation and mentions for polyglot scripting capabilities for configuring and extending cdist [POLYGLOT] Tabulo 2023-04-15 04:50:00 +0200
  • 9b3505e8a1 Automatically set execute permissions on generated scripts that contain a shebang [POLYGLOT] Tabulo 2023-04-15 01:47:11 +0200
  • 26ebbd8688 Add tests related to the transparent support of an eventual shebang in generated code [POLYGLOT] Tabulo 2023-04-15 01:45:43 +0200
  • ef3f075650 Run executable [remote] scripts directly, allowing for transparent shebang support [POLYGLOT] Tabulo 2023-04-15 01:41:59 +0200
  • cbb9bb165a Add tests related to transparent shebang support for executable remote scripts Tabulo 2023-04-15 01:39:06 +0200
  • e57cf1e70a Apply machine_type explorer fix from pedro master Nico Schottelius 2023-03-25 12:53:24 +0100
  • 7dd2d1025a ++changelog Nico Schottelius 2023-02-03 22:54:13 +0100
  • 513a8ae177 Merge pull request 'Make sure flag is followed by end of line or space.' (#349) from mark/cdist:machine_type into master nico 2023-02-03 21:53:12 +0000
  • 2a2f91959e Merge pull request 'Updated the python version of cerbot freebsd' (#359) from CamilionEU/cdist:cerbot-freebsd into master nico 2023-02-03 21:43:02 +0000
  • fcf76cdb2c Merge pull request 'Added support for Devuan Daedalus' (#358) from CamilionEU/cdist:explorer-devuan-update into master nico 2023-02-03 21:40:33 +0000
  • 1450861e26
    Updated the python version of cerbot freebsd Michelle 2023-02-02 18:21:43 -0500
  • 08a6b467fa
    Added support for Devuan Daedalus Michelle 2023-01-25 16:06:35 -0500
  • ed3da3c829 ++changes Nico Schottelius 2022-12-26 21:02:41 +0100
  • b974969f28 Remove double definition of scan parser Nico Schottelius 2022-12-26 20:59:16 +0100
  • bdfd92dc37 ++changes Nico Schottelius 2022-12-21 09:41:33 +0100
  • 5c85b04309 Merge pull request 'Initialise options variable to avoid unset variable expansion' (#351) from mark/cdist:options-initialise into master nico 2022-12-20 17:04:45 +0000
  • f36069754c ++changelog Nico Schottelius 2022-12-20 18:03:15 +0100
  • d4dfe95a97 Merge pull request 'Make grep more specific' (#352) from marcoduif/cdist:master into master nico 2022-12-20 17:02:16 +0000
  • ffeaafe9b6 Make grep more specific marcoduif 2022-10-07 07:22:31 +0000
  • 62db96bb37 Initialise options variable so expansion when running files/source.list.template there will not be an error when the variable is not set. Mark Verboom 2022-09-29 16:19:07 +0200
  • c85184dcb4 Make sure flag is followed by end of line or space. Mark Verboom 2022-09-18 08:49:37 +0200
  • 90488d2e9e [doc] add release process documentation Nico Schottelius 2022-08-01 00:03:51 +0200
  • be6e7fcc08 Prepare release of cdist 7.0.0 7.0.0 7.0 Nico Schottelius 2022-07-31 21:59:35 +0200
  • d4bf41ce3b ++changelog Nico Schottelius 2022-07-29 10:57:01 +0200
  • 7de931829a Merge pull request 'Add Check Point Gaia (FW1) management and firewall appliances to explorers' (#339) from stephan/cdist:master into master nico 2022-07-29 08:56:09 +0000
  • 17466452f0 revert __line for clean PR history Stephan Leemburg 2022-07-28 17:53:41 +0200
  • 7d8fc8a5c3 improve checkpoint sed, add __line changes Stephan Leemburg 2022-07-28 17:18:41 +0200
  • 6243165645 add create and ifexists to line type Stephan Leemburg 2022-07-28 16:27:12 +0200
  • 483f0c1614 add Check Point Gaia Stephan Leemburg 2022-07-13 14:50:17 +0200
  • ff6b2d0abf Merge pull request 'master' (#2) from ungleich-public/cdist:master into master stephan 2022-07-13 11:58:31 +0000
  • e50ea3358a Merge pull request 'Fix typo in __apt_pin docs' (#338) from fancsali/cdist:bugfix/apt-pin-type into 6.9 6.9 nico 2022-07-09 12:23:56 +0000
  • d23cef6a1d Fix typo in __apt_pin docs Daniel Fancsali 2022-07-08 16:50:54 +0100
  • 339ca9347b ++changelog Nico Schottelius 2022-07-02 19:21:27 +0200
  • 5a7542db75 Merge pull request 'Handle signed-by option in __apt_source' (#335) from fancsali/cdist:apt-source-signed-by into master nico 2022-07-02 17:20:29 +0000
  • 0ae37b3445 Handle signed-by option in __apt_source Daniel Fancsali 2022-07-01 14:27:33 +0100
  • 5e6cde1398 Merge pull request 'master' (#1) from ungleich-public/cdist:master into master stephan 2022-05-20 13:17:47 +0000
  • 77d9a757ec ++changelog Nico Schottelius 2022-05-20 14:58:45 +0200
  • e5adcf451b Merge pull request 'bug: apt-ppa-noninteractive' (#327) from romain-dartigues/cdist:apt-ppa-noninteractive into master nico 2022-05-20 12:57:08 +0000
  • 9839c2d8ec ++changelog Nico Schottelius 2022-05-20 14:55:12 +0200
  • 1edc4d0a60 Merge pull request 'add optional file parameter to allow for use in a loop without object_id clashes' (#334) from stephan/cdist:master into master nico 2022-05-20 12:53:13 +0000
  • 3d58c9b24f add optional file parameter to allow for use in a loop without object_id clashes Stephan Leemburg 2022-05-20 13:48:07 +0200
  • 6c8c692a22 __file: kiss and fix regression on Mac OSX Steven Armstrong 2022-05-02 23:25:59 +0200
  • abbc7dfc37 since we already remove the destination, we have no need to use -T on move, fixes #333 Steven Armstrong 2022-04-16 19:05:31 +0200
  • 8b915b15b5 __file: make the create-empty-file case work again Steven Armstrong 2022-04-14 00:46:13 +0200
  • 2df2578e36 __file: remove the questionable check for uploadfile existence Steven Armstrong 2022-04-14 00:27:28 +0200
  • 6f8c774cb0 workaround mktemp -u checking for write access Steven Armstrong 2022-04-14 00:16:10 +0200
  • 54a5cb17b7 use add-apt-repository instead of add-apt-repository Romain Dartigues 2021-12-24 15:41:03 +0100
  • cb0fa0f2e4 force add-apt-repository to act in non-interactive mode Romain Dartigues 2021-12-24 15:39:29 +0100
  • af54fe6feb changelog++ Steven Armstrong 2022-04-11 00:04:41 +0200
  • 22039284f5 __file: make file uploading and attribute changes more atomic Steven Armstrong 2022-04-10 23:52:53 +0200
  • bd44c023d3 Fix typos; add default priority; comments in generated files Daniel Fancsali 2021-06-11 11:22:31 +0100
  • e0150e7796 ++changes Nico Schottelius 2022-03-09 16:16:44 +0100
  • a441a89d97 Merge pull request 'Fix typos; add default priority; comments in generated files' (#328) from fancsali/cdist:bugfix/apt-pin-type into 6.9 nico 2022-03-09 15:15:52 +0000
  • 15e1ce6450 Merge pull request 'Added rm of tmpfile.' (#330) from mark/cdist:__ssh_authorized_keys-rm into master nico 2022-03-09 15:12:21 +0000
  • 08ff41efde Added rm of tmpfile. Mark Verboom 2022-03-08 12:04:58 +0100
  • 5c96063725 Fix typos; add default priority; comments in generated files Daniel Fancsali 2021-06-11 11:22:31 +0100
  • c2c5668b70 ++changelog Evilham 2021-12-23 20:08:49 +0100
  • 6e3ad11ea0 [__package_upgrade_all] Add new --apt-with-new-pkgs argument Evilham 2021-12-23 20:07:28 +0100
  • fc6ddac718 Merge pull request 'Python 3.10: collections.X -> collections.abc.X' (#323) from py3.10 into master fnux 2021-12-16 13:04:51 +0000
  • 3a321469a8
    Python 3.10: collections.X -> collections.abc.X py3.10 Timothée Floure 2021-11-16 11:11:45 +0100
  • e2500248f2 ++changelog Evilham 2021-11-03 11:03:33 +0100
  • 0b710c6173 Merge branch 'haproxy-dualstack' into 'master' Nico Schottelius 2021-11-03 07:38:24 +0100
  • 50186d13c9
    change find args ander/__package_apt_update_index Ander Punnar 2021-11-02 11:33:57 +0200
  • 4ddbf1e411
    add comment about touching Ander Punnar 2021-11-01 23:10:49 +0200
  • e7d8fb874d
    do not create it as file, it must be dir Ander Punnar 2021-11-01 23:00:15 +0200
  • e24165304c
    touch /var/lib/apt/lists to make it newer Ander Punnar 2021-11-01 22:58:12 +0200
  • f74a06a257
    POC: add smart index updating Ander Punnar 2021-11-01 22:50:31 +0200
  • c33d99ee12 [__haproxy_dualstack] New type with PROXY protocol support haproxy-dualstack Evilham 2021-10-31 17:38:10 +0100
  • 560374a686 ++changelog Evilham 2021-10-01 13:16:11 +0200
  • fc9bd40c9a Improve bullseye support, perticularly __letsencrypt_cert Evilham 2021-10-01 13:14:57 +0200
  • 5b7cca99f7 ++changelog Evilham 2021-10-01 12:09:42 +0200
  • 15c642a9b7 [__debconf_set_selections] Fix --file not being supported Evilham 2021-10-01 12:06:45 +0200
  • bf222d0543 ++changelog Darko Poljak 2021-09-21 08:55:54 +0200
  • 433399d4dc Merge branch 'fix/__package_apt/allow-releaseinfo-change' into 'master' Darko Poljak 2021-09-21 08:55:06 +0200
  • 12c536dbf9 Merge branch 'fix/__apt_source/allow-releaseinfo-change' into 'master' Darko Poljak 2021-09-21 08:54:49 +0200
  • 67a6965e1d Merge branch 'fix/__package_update_index/allow-releaseinfo-change' into 'master' Darko Poljak 2021-09-21 08:54:27 +0200
  • 398ee1e416 Merge branch 'fix/__apt_update_index/allow-releaseinfo-change' into 'master' Darko Poljak 2021-09-21 08:53:29 +0200
  • b209adcfca Merge branch 'ander/__sed' into 'master' Darko Poljak 2021-09-21 08:52:29 +0200
  • 72ff48154c
    add comments, add -u to diff ander/__sed Ander Punnar 2021-09-16 21:36:39 +0300
  • 3d7b31cbb4 __package_apt: fix complain about suite change Matthias Stecher 2021-09-15 15:22:16 +0200
  • d246e06710 __apt_update_index: fix complain about suite change Matthias Stecher 2021-09-15 14:49:23 +0200
  • 12787ffe2c __apt_source: fix complain about suite change Matthias Stecher 2021-09-15 15:12:20 +0200
  • 7b6789ddeb __package_update_index: fix complain about suite change Matthias Stecher 2021-09-15 15:04:12 +0200
  • cd4acde67e
    grammar Ander Punnar 2021-09-15 09:22:27 +0300
  • 5bf0c71e7a
    update man Ander Punnar 2021-09-14 22:45:36 +0300
  • aabef7f44a
    remove reading script from file Ander Punnar 2021-09-14 22:40:06 +0300
  • b7f392fa37
    use -E for better compat (not really sure if it is posix at all) Ander Punnar 2021-09-14 22:38:55 +0300
  • 90488fcebc
    use -e Ander Punnar 2021-09-14 22:27:42 +0300
  • 0f6e48dbc6
    use $__object/tempfile in target instead of mktemp, add comments Ander Punnar 2021-09-14 22:24:26 +0300
  • d7fdc8006f
    allow empty file Ander Punnar 2021-09-14 21:54:45 +0300
  • fcd730f905
    Merge branch 'master' into ander/__sed Ander Punnar 2021-09-14 21:52:12 +0300
  • b8eb6e984c ++changelog Darko Poljak 2021-08-24 20:47:50 +0200
  • b762ea0233 Merge branch 'feature/explorer/machine_type/rewrite' into 'master' Darko Poljak 2021-08-24 20:46:28 +0200